Abstract

A controller of an information processing device changes a current state among standby states including a first standby state, a second standby state, and a third standby state, in which power consumption decreases in this order. When the non-operation duration runs for a first period, the controller changes the current state from the first standby state to the second standby state. When the non-operation duration subsequently runs for a second period, the controller changes the current state from the second standby state to the third standby state. When the sensor detects a detection target in the second standby state or the third standby state, the controller changes the current state to the first standby state. When the non-operation duration runs for a third period starting from state change, the controller changes the current state from the first standby state to the previous standby state.
